RauSchnitt Weine are Michael Nittnaus and Mathias Rauscher, a East-West connection from Vorarlberg all the way to Burgenland. Because of their mutual passion for wine, they decided to start together this winemaking project in 2019. They currently look after 4 small vineyard plots, that sum up to a total 0.6 hectares. All the plots are located in Breitenbrunn and Purbach, along the Leithaberg ridge of Burgenland. Syrah, Weißburgunder, and Grüner Veltliner grow on limestone, while the Blaufränkisch sinks its roots onto schist soil. Since the beginning they worked according to organic farming, implementing also some soil work performed by horse.
